Walking the Historic Slopes of the Acropolis


Visitors can enjoy breathtaking views of the Acropolis while strolling along its scenic southern slope, where ancient pathways reveal a landscape rich in history and beauty. The route offers a peaceful yet immersive experience, with panoramic views of Athens unfolding at every step.


Along the way, travelers pass the Sanctuary of Dionysus and the ancient theater, where early performances helped shape the foundations of Western drama. The surrounding historic streets provide excellent photo opportunities while adding to the charm of this culturally significant area.


The journey continues with insights into the Acropolis and its most celebrated monuments, including the Parthenon and the Erechtheion. These masterpieces of ancient architecture reflect the artistic achievement and spiritual significance of classical Greece.


Nearby highlights such as the Ancient Agora, the Temple of Olympian Zeus, Hadrian’s Arch, and Hadrian’s Library further enrich the experience. Together, these landmarks illustrate how the Acropolis became a lasting symbol of Greek civilization and a UNESCO World Heritage Site of global importance.
